1 LC CATALOGING NEWSLINE Online Newsletter of the Cataloging Directorate Library of Congress Volume 12, no. 1 ISSN January 2004 CONTENTS LC at ALA Midwinter 2004 LC AT ALA MIDWINTER 2004 Library of Congress staff will chair meetings, speak, or represent the Library at the following events of interest to technical services librarians during ALA Midwinter Meeting in San Diego, Jan. 9-14, This information is current as of Jan. 6, The Library's exhibit booth is no The LC exhibit booth coordinator is Angela Kinney. Deanna Marcum, Associate Librarian for Library Services, will be present in the booth for questions Jan. 11, 3:30 p.m. In-booth theater presentations _Cataloger's Desktop on the Web_: Beta Test: Bruce Johnson (Saturday, January 10-Sunday, January 11, 12:00 noon) _Classification Web: New Features_: Cheryl Cook (Monday, January 12, 12:00 noon) _Library of Congress Subject Headings_: Lynn El-Hoshy (Saturday, January 10 and Monday, January 12, 1:00 pm) _Cataloger's Desktop: Online Training_: Judith Cannan, Joan Weeks (Saturday, January 10, 2:00 pm and Sunday, January 11, 2:30 pm) _Library of Congress Mission to Baghdad_: a thirty-minute video interview developed by Information Technology Services on the "Library of Congress Mission to Baghdad," a journey to Iraq undertaken by Dr. Mary-Jane Deeb, area specialist for the Arab world; Dr. Michael Albin, chief of the Anglo-American Acquisitions Division; and Alan Haley, conservation specialist in the Preservation Directorate, to make recommendations on rebuilding the National Library of Iraq. Saturday, January 10: 11:00 am and 3:30 pm Sunday, January 11: 12:30 pm, 1:00 pm and 3:00 pm Monday, January 12: 9:30 am and 12:30 pm Director for Acquisitions Nancy Davenport will be available in the booth theater area to answer questions in person at each showing of the video.
